World Class Arsenal Target Demands Huge Pay Packet To Join

Arsenal target Sami Khedira has demanded a huge €9 million a year pay deal in order to join the north London club, as reported by Spanish television outlet La Sexta.

The Gunners have previously seemed likely to capture Khedira, with Real Madrid willing to sell him this summer. Spanish giants Real have acquired Toni Kroos and James Rodriguez thus far this window, giving them two midfield recruits that threaten Khedira’s place in the line-up significantly.

Khedira also suffered a significant injury last season, missing the run-in that saw Real capture La Decima, their tenth European Cup. There are real questions over whether there is a place for him in Carlo Ancelotti’s side.

The German international is willing to move to the Emirates Stadium, but expects a significant wage in order to do so. If Arsene Wenger’s side refuse to meet his demands, he intends instead to wait out the rest of his Madrid contract and leave them on a free transfer next summer.

Arsenal have been active thus far in the transfer market this summer, but the addition of Khedira would represent a significant improvement to their starting eleven. They are also expected to add Southampton’s Calum Chambers in the near future, after the youngster completed a medical.
